Anyway, on to the star of the show itself, the Becca Cosmetics Shimmering skin perfecter in Champagne Pop by Jaclyn Hill. Mouthful? Yes. Worth it? Most definitely yes. 


This highlight is a really soft powder that feels creamy as you glide it over your skin. I tried this out for the first time yesterday and was hooked, it just adds that extra pop of luminosity that I'm yet to discover in other highlighters. A gentle pearlescent glow can be achieved simply by sweeping this ever so slightly over the tops of the cheek bones, brow bone, the end of the nose and the Cupid's bow. If you're going out in the evening and you want people to be able to see their reflection in your highlight, then go ahead and build it up because it only gets better the more you add. 

Champagne Pop has light reflecting pearls in it which is perfect for emphasising your cheekbones for a healthy looking glow. I feel bad that my Mary Lou Maniser is taking a back seat now and I'm sure I'll go back to it at some point, however I do need some quality time with champagne pop (I've waited long enough for it!) 

It is on the more pricey side at £32, but the formula of the powder you can clearly tell has been well thought through because it adds the perfect shimmer of light onto your face in one little swish of the brush. In my eyes, this highlight is a complete game changer.

The packaging is also definitely a lot sturdier than most highlights I've tried, the rubber grip around the outside ensures you that you've got no chance of having that awful dreaded feeling of picking up a powder when it's slipped out of your hand and fallen onto the floor. It also has a fairly big mirror inside, the full size of the lid which is really handy too.
